Pumpkin Meltaways with Maple Pumpkin Spice Icing
Serves | 40 |
Pumpkin Meltaway Cookies with Maple Pumpkin Spice Icing are soft and light and melt in your mouth! The perfect cookie to celebrate fall and the holidays!
Ingredients
Cookie
- 3/4 cups unsalted butter (softened)
- 1 cup granulated sugar
- 1/3 cup pumpkin puree
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1 teaspoon pumpkin pie spice
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/4 teaspoon baking powder
- 2 1/4 cups all purpose flour
Icing
- 2 cups powdered sugar
- 1 teaspoon maple extract
- 1 teaspoon pumpkin pie spice
- 1-2 tablespoon milk
Directions
Cookie | |
Step 1 | |
In a mixing bowl cream together the butter and sugar until light and fluffy. Add the pumpkin, vanilla, pumpkin pie spice, and salt, and mix well. Add baking soda, baking powder, and half of the flour and mix on low. Add remaining flour mixing until combined. Chill dough for an hour. | |
Step 2 | |
Preheat oven to 350. Roll dough into 1" balls and place them 2" apart on a parchment paper or silpat lined cookie sheet. Flatten balls into disks and bake 6-7 minutes. Do not over bake! Let rest on cookie sheet for a few minutes after baking before transferring to a cooling rack. Let cool completely before icing. | |
Icing | |
Step 3 | |
In a small bowl whisk together Icing ingredients until smooth . You want it to be the texture of glue - not too runny. Add more milk if necessary. Gently spoon a small amount onto each cookie. Allow icing to harden before storing in an loosely covered container. |
